Focus on Pyridine-Containing Terphenyl Dipyridine Linkers
A class of specialty linkers gaining significant attention for advanced MOF applications are those incorporating pyridine moieties within extended aromatic systems. Our product, 4,4'-(5'-(4-(pyridin-4-yl)phenyl)-[1,1':3,1''-terphenyl]-4,4''-diyl)dipyridine (CAS: 170165-85-2), exemplifies this category. Its unique structure, featuring multiple pyridine rings and a terphenyl backbone, makes it an exceptional candidate for constructing MOFs with superior nitrogen content and precise pore architecture. This is particularly relevant for applications in gas separation and heterogeneous catalysis.
